Types of Italian Driving Licenses
Italy uses a number of classifications of driving licenses, each designated for particular types of automobiles:
| License Category | Lorry Type |
|---|---|
| A | Bikes |
| B | Cars and light vehicles |
| C | Heavy cars |
| D | Guest transport |
| E | Trailers |
How to Obtain an Italian Driving License
Acquiring an Italian driving license can be simple but requires understanding the essential actions and preparations. Here's a guide to assist navigate the process.
Eligibility Requirements
Before diving into the application process, it's vital to know the eligibility criteria:
- Age: Applicants must be at least 18 years old for a classification B license and 16 for category A.
- Residence: Must be an EU citizen or a legal homeowner of Italy.
- Health Requirements: A medical exam to accredit fitness to drive is compulsory.
Application Process
Enrolment in a Driving School: While not compulsory, going to a reputable driving school is recommended as they supply structured lessons and necessary resources.
Theoretical Examination: A written test covering roadway guidelines, traffic indications, and safety information.
Practical Driving Test: A hands-on driving evaluation evaluated by a certified inspector.
Documentation Required:
- Identity proof (passport or ID card)
- Residency documents (e.g., a residency permit)
- Medical certificate confirming physical fitness to drive
Expenses Involved
The total cost to get an Italian driving license can differ however typically includes:
- Driving School Fees: EUR800 - EUR1,500
- Assessment Fees: Approx. EUR100
- Extra Costs: Medical tests, application processing, etc.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: Can non-residents drive in Italy?
Yes, non-residents can drive in Italy using a legitimate international driving permit together with their home nation's license. However, they are encouraged to inspect regional policies beforehand.
Q2: What should I do if I lose my Italian driving license?
Immediately report the loss to the local cops and get a replacement license through your local Motorizzazione Civile office.
Q3: How long does it take to get an Italian driving license?
The period can differ considerably but typically varies from 3 to 6 months, depending upon specific preparedness and the schedule of driving tests.

Q4: Is it possible to transform a foreign driving license to an Italian one?
Yes, people from particular nations can transform their driving licenses to an Italian license, based on particular conditions and approval from the Italian authorities.
